A Different Breed Of Killer Signs To Rise Records

Tennessee metal outfit A Different Breed Of Killer has officially signed with Rise Records. Rise President Craig Ericson had the following to say:

"These guys blew my mind the first time I listened. Halfway through the first song I was messaging them about a record deal. I'm very excited to work with these guys and I think they will turn heads in 2008 when the debut record drops."

The group will enter the studio in January 2008 with Jamie King (Between The Buried And Me) to record their debut full-length. In the meantime, you can check them out here.
